WebFeb 17, 2024 · When you do not have the windshield washer fluid, it is okay to use water. However, you should note that water lacks the cleaning properties that the fluid has. Windshield washer fluid effectively removes dirt, bird droppings, and bugs. Therefore, it best you use the fluid. WebJan 25, 2024 · Sure, water might get your windshield clean in warm weather, but once the temperature drops, it’ll freeze up inside your tank and lines, potentially causing damage to your washer system and blinding you out on the highway. Another, more insidious side effect of using water in your windshield fluid reservoir has to do with bacteria.

WebHow To Make Homemade Windshield Wiper Fluid With White Vinegar. Put 12 cups of water in your one-gallon container or six cups for a two-liter vessel. Following a one part vinegar to three parts water ratio, add four or two cups, respectively, of vinegar to the water. Replace the lid and carefully shake the solution. Can I mix blue and orange windshield wiper fluid? There is nothing dangerous about mixing brands of washer fluids. The chemicals used in the solutions are not volatile and would not combust or present any danger if combined together. north arrow in map
